After signing in you land on Genius, HiveFlow's AI assistant. The sidebar on the left is the map of the whole platform.

The sidebar, section by section
| Section | What you do there |
|---|---|
| Genius | Chat with the AI assistant that manages, creates and runs flows and apps for you. Guide → |
| Flows | List, search, create and manage your flows — each opens the visual canvas editor. Guide → |
| Apps | Your Hive Apps (AI-generated web apps) and Tools (CRM, Kanban, Inventory, Analytics, Chat). Guide → |
| Skills | Markdown knowledge blocks injected into your AI agents as context. Guide → |
| Agents | Conversational AI agents powered by your flows, plus their Tasks and Reminders. Guide → |
| Templates | Ready-made flows you can clone as a starting point. |
| Analytics | Executions, success rates, credit usage and per-flow metrics. |
| Marketplace | Community templates and components to install into your workspace. |
| Integrations | Connect external services (via MCP) so flows and agents can use them as tools. Guide → |
| Docs | This help center, embedded in the app. |
Organization switcher and credits
At the top of the sidebar, the organization switcher moves you between your personal space and any organizations you belong to (with their workspaces). At the bottom you'll find your credit balance, notifications, language and theme toggles, and your profile.
The flow editor
Opening any flow takes you to the full-screen canvas editor — the heart of HiveFlow. It has its own toolbar (save, add node, process flow, versions, sharing, export/import). The building flows guide covers it in detail.
